Python开发环境搭建常见问题及解决

随着Python的普及,越来越多的开发者选择使用Python进行编程。然而,在搭建Python开发环境的过程中,许多开发者会遇到各种问题。本文将针对Python开发环境搭建中常见的几个问题进行梳理,并提供相应的解决方法,帮助开发者顺利搭建起自己的Python开发环境。

一、Python版本选择问题

在搭建Python开发环境时,首先需要确定Python版本。目前,Python有两个主要版本:Python 2和Python 3。虽然Python 2已经停止更新,但仍有部分开发者在使用。以下是关于Python版本选择的一些常见问题及解决方法:

1. 问题:如何选择Python版本?

解决方法: 根据项目需求和个人喜好选择。如果项目是基于Python 2开发的,可以选择Python 2;如果项目是基于Python 3开发的,则选择Python 3。对于新项目,建议使用Python 3,因为Python 3在语法和功能上都有所改进。

2. 问题:如何同时安装Python 2和Python 3?

解决方法: 在Linux系统中,可以使用apt-getyum命令安装Python 2和Python 3。在Windows系统中,可以下载Python 2和Python 3的安装包,分别安装。

二、Python环境变量配置问题

环境变量配置是搭建Python开发环境的关键步骤。以下是一些关于环境变量配置的常见问题及解决方法:

1. 问题:如何查看Python环境变量?

解决方法: 在Windows系统中,右键点击“此电脑”选择“属性”,然后点击“高级系统设置”,在“系统属性”窗口中点击“环境变量”按钮。在Linux系统中,可以使用echo $PYTHONPATH命令查看Python环境变量。

2. 问题:如何修改Python环境变量?

解决方法: 在Windows系统中,修改环境变量需要在“环境变量”窗口中进行。在Linux系统中,可以使用export命令修改环境变量。

三、Python库安装问题

Python库是Python开发中不可或缺的一部分。以下是一些关于Python库安装的常见问题及解决方法:

1. 问题:如何安装Python库?

解决方法: 使用pip命令安装。例如,安装requests库,可以使用pip install requests命令。

2. 问题:如何解决Python库安装失败的问题?

解决方法:

  • 检查网络连接是否正常。
  • 确保Python环境变量配置正确。
  • 尝试使用国内镜像源安装库,如使用pip install -i https://pypi.tuna.tsinghua.edu.cn/simple requests命令安装requests库。

四、Python虚拟环境配置问题

虚拟环境是Python开发中常用的技术,可以隔离不同项目的依赖库。以下是一些关于Python虚拟环境的常见问题及解决方法:

1. 问题:如何创建Python虚拟环境?

解决方法: 使用virtualenv命令创建虚拟环境。例如,创建名为myenv的虚拟环境,可以使用virtualenv myenv命令。

2. 问题:如何激活Python虚拟环境?

解决方法:

  • 在Windows系统中,使用myenv\Scripts\activate命令激活虚拟环境。
  • 在Linux系统中,使用source myenv/bin/activate命令激活虚拟环境。

五、案例分析

以下是一个关于Python开发环境搭建的案例分析:

案例: 小王是一位Python开发者,他在搭建Python开发环境时遇到了以下问题:

  1. 如何选择Python版本?
  2. 如何配置Python环境变量?
  3. 如何安装Python库?
  4. 如何创建和激活Python虚拟环境?

解决方案:

  1. 小王决定使用Python 3进行开发,并下载了Python 3的安装包进行安装。
  2. 小王在系统环境变量中添加了Python 3的安装路径,并配置了PYTHONPATH环境变量。
  3. 小王使用pip命令安装了所需的Python库。
  4. 小王使用virtualenv命令创建了虚拟环境,并使用相应的命令激活了虚拟环境。

通过以上解决方案,小王成功搭建了Python开发环境,并开始了他的Python编程之旅。

总之,搭建Python开发环境是一个相对复杂的过程,但只要掌握了相关技巧,就能轻松解决常见问题。希望本文能帮助到广大Python开发者。

猜你喜欢:猎头赚钱网站